Deutscher Wachtelhund vs Miniature Pinscher
You’re not actually comparing these two breeds because they’re similar. no one’s mistaking a 50-pound hunting companion for a 10-pound firecracker in a sleek coat. You’re looking at both because you want a German-bred dog with presence, maybe something less common, and you’re trying to decide between a lifestyle partner or a living accessory with an attitude. The Deutscher Wachtelhund is the dog you bring when you’re serious about getting muddy. He’s built for days in the field, tracking, flushing, retrieving from water. he’s balanced, smart, and steady. You’ll need space, time, and some kind of outdoor rhythm. He’s great with kids, but don’t expect him to settle in a city apartment. He needs purpose. Without it, that determination turns into stubborn mischief. The Miniature Pinscher is the tiny titan who thinks he’s guarding a castle. He’s bold, always on, and will bark at a leaf blowing past. He fits in apartments fine as long as you’re walking him daily and engaging his brain. But he’s not a cuddle bug. he’s a loyal lightning bolt who wants to be involved, not held. Kids under eight? He’ll tolerate them about as well as a tax audit. Here’s the real talk: the Wachtelhund thrives when he’s part of your life’s work. The Min Pin thrives when he’s the drama queen of your household. Pick the Wachtelhund if you want a partner. Pick the Min Pin if you want a personality. One is a teammate. The other? A tiny, opinionated roommate who loves you fiercely. on his terms.
